We compared two Professional market GPUs: 6GB VRAM Quadro Plex 7000 and 4GB VRAM GRID M3 3020 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A Quadro Plex 7000 's Advantages
More VRAM (6GB vs 4GB)
Larger VRAM bandwidth (144.0GB/s vs 83.20GB/s)
NVIDIA GRID M3 3020 's Advantages
Released 4 years and 10 months late
Boost Clock1306MHz
128 additional rendering cores
